Convertible Mittens: Your Guide to Cozy Hands

Convertible mittens are a clever invention! They let you switch between the warmth of mittens and the finger freedom of gloves. This makes them super useful for many activities. This guide will help you pick the best pair.

Key Features to Look For

  • The Convertible Mechanism: How does it change from mitten to glove? Look for easy-to-use snaps, zippers, or magnetic closures. Some have a flap that tucks away. Others have a thumb opening too.
  • Warmth: Mittens are naturally warmer than gloves. Check the insulation. Thicker insulation means more warmth.
  • Water Resistance: If you’ll be in snow or rain, water resistance is important. Look for coatings or special fabrics that keep water out.
  • Grip: For activities like hiking or using your phone, a good grip on the palm is helpful. Some have rubber or silicone grips.
  • Durability: You want mittens that last. Check the stitching and the overall construction.

Important Materials

  • Outer Shell: Many convertible mittens use nylon or polyester. These are strong and often water-resistant. Some use softshell fabrics for a good balance of warmth and flexibility.
  • Insulation: Common insulators include down, synthetic fills like polyester fiberfill, and fleece. Down is very warm but can lose warmth when wet. Synthetics are a good all-around choice. Fleece offers softness and warmth.
  • Lining: A soft lining makes the mittens comfortable. Fleece, wool, or a smooth polyester lining are common. Wool is great because it stays warm even when damp.
  • Palm Material: For grip, look for leather, synthetic leather, or silicone. These materials offer good traction.

Factors That Improve or Reduce Quality

  • Stitching: Double-stitching or reinforced stitching makes mittens stronger. Look for neat, tight seams. Loose or uneven stitching can mean the mittens won’t last long.
  • Waterproofing vs. Water Resistance: True waterproofing means no water gets through. Water resistance means it can handle light rain or snow for a while. For serious wet conditions, look for waterproofing.
  • Fit: A good fit is crucial. Mittens that are too tight can make your hands cold. Mittens that are too loose can be clumsy. Try them on if you can.
  • Brand Reputation: Well-known brands often have higher quality control. Reading reviews can also tell you a lot about a product’s quality.

User Experience and Use Cases

Convertible mittens are fantastic for anyone who needs warm hands but also wants to use their fingers sometimes.

  • Outdoor Activities: Hikers, skiers, snowboarders, and dog walkers love them. You can keep your mittens on for warmth, then flip the tops open to tie your shoes, use your phone, or adjust gear.
  • Everyday Wear: They are perfect for commuting, running errands, or just staying warm on a cold day. You don’t have to take your mittens off completely to do small tasks.
  • Photography: Photographers can keep their main mittens on until they need to adjust their camera settings or take a shot.

Q: How easy is it to convert mittens to gloves and back?

A: This varies by design. Some have simple snaps or zippers that are quick to use. Others might require tucking a flap, which can take a moment longer. It’s best to check reviews for ease of use.

Q: Are convertible mittens as warm as regular mittens?

A: Generally, yes. The mitten part offers the same warmth as a regular mitten. The ability to open them might let a little cold air in, but the core warmth is there.

Q: Can I use my smartphone with convertible mittens?

A: Many convertible mittens have touch-screen compatible fingertips on the glove part. This lets you use your phone without taking them off.

Q: Are convertible mittens good for extreme cold?

A: For very extreme cold, look for mittens with the highest insulation ratings and premium waterproofing. The convertible feature might be less critical than pure warmth in such conditions.

Q: How should I care for my convertible mittens?

A: Always check the care label. Most can be hand-washed with mild soap and air-dried. Avoid high heat, which can damage insulation and water-resistant coatings.
